Identification of a know-do gap: An observational study of the assessment and treatment of dysphagia during inpatient stroke rehabilitation in primary healthcare in Norway.

Jennifer L MooreIngvild RosselandJan Egil NordvikJonas GlittumJoakim HalvorsenChristopher E HendersonRenée Speyer
Published in: Topics in stroke rehabilitation (2023)
This study identified gaps between current and best practices and opportunities to improve assessment, decision-making, and implement evidence-based practices.
